How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Lead Hill?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Lead Hill Studio Apartments | $3,373 | $2,194 | $5,491 |
Lead Hill 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,514 | $1,475 | $6,344 |
Lead Hill 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,619 | $1,500 | $6,789 |
Lead Hill 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,268 | $2,540 | $7,882 |

Cheapest Available Lead Hill 1 Bedroom Apartments
Currently the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it Lead Hill of Sacramento, CA is the One Bedroom Model starting from $1,520 at Pepperwood.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Lead Hill is currently $2,514.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in the area: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
---|---|---|
Pepperwood | One Bedroom | $1,520 |
Olympus Park Apartments | The Douglas | $1,622 |
Sunrise Apartments | 1 Bedroom | $1,650 |
Shadowbrook Apartments | 1 Bedroom | $1,650 |
Windscape Apartments | 1X1 | $1,725 |
Rosemeade at Olympus Pointe | Poppy Floor Plan 11D | $1,885 |
THE PHOENICIAN | Medea | $1,950 |
Cirby Creek Senior Apartments | 1 Bed, 1 bath | $1,975 |
Deer Valley Apartment Homes | Residence 1 Upgraded | $2,125 |
Slate Creek | Aster - Renovated II | $2,127 |
